### Step 4: Re-point the turnstile counter

The Gatewick turnstile counter for Halloway Stadium now reports to the new aggregation tier instead of the legacy collector. After deploying the agent update, verify that entry counts from all four gates appear within 10 seconds and that the reconciliation job matches manual tallies.

Once verified, update each gate controller to use the configuration below.

deployment values, bahop-fahag:
[silok]
host = silok.lumictech.test
user = silok_svc
database = silok_prod

Leadership Review Briefing — Gross Margin

Group gross margin fell 1.8 points this quarter. Drivers: input cost inflation at the Hollis plant and discounting in the Averline branch network. Mitigations in flight: renegotiated resin pricing, tighter markdown authority, SKU rationalization on the Pexton line. Branch managers should expect revised discount ceilings within two weeks. Recovery targets and timing for each region are set out in the confidential note below.

management briefing: Headcount on the Belix team goes from 60 to 93 by the end of November. Gross margin on Belix came in at 23 percent against a plan of 47 percent.

Context: Ardenfell line margins slipped three points over two quarters. Drivers: input steel costs, aggressive discounting at the Westmoor branch, and a stale price book. Proposal: uplift list prices four percent, tighten discount authority to regional level, sunset the two lowest-margin SKUs. Risk: volume loss at Halverton accounts, estimated under two percent. Decision requested at Thursday's review. Modelling assumptions are in the appendix pack. The commercial reasoning leadership wants kept close is noted directly below.

board note of tajop-yajof: The finance team signed off on a budget of $77.6 million for Project Pramir.

Welcome to the Fenwick validator plugin system. Each data validator ships as a small plugin that Fenwick loads at startup; support can enable or disable them per tenant from the Rowan console. When a customer reports a validation mismatch, check which plugin version they're pinned to first. Plugins must be signed before the loader will accept them, and the signing key is shared team-wide. Sign new plugin bundles with the key below.

deploy key for kagup-bawig: bky9_ZMq28eTw9